It’s made from a mix of starchy vegetables like yam or cassava root. The veggies are boiled, pounded, and mixed with water into a smooth dough.Normally, what fufu flour is made of will mostly depend on where you get the fufu flour. For example, some people state that fufu flour is made from maize flour or cornflour.
